Default Need advice on buying lens

Hi,

I am considering to buy a 3rd party zoom lens and am seeking advice from anyone familiar with buying lenses. I am currently using a F65 with a Vivitar 28 - 210 f3.5/5.6 which I bought separately off yahoo! auction. The F65 came with a G lens 28-80. The problem I have now is that the Vivitar lens minimum focal distance of 8.2ft and super slow focusing in low light. However, it works great in bright sunshine.

I intend to get a mid range zoom to compliment the G lense. Probably looking at something in the range of 70-210 or 70-300.
Super Stretched Budget $450.

Shortlisted two:
1) Tamron 70-300 LD f4/5.6 selling at K-13 for $295
2) Vivitar series 1 70-210 f2.8/4 selling clearance at MSColor for $290
3) other recommendations appreciated ..

With your Super Stretched Budget of $450, U can get a second hand nikon 70-300ed in good working condition.
however some luck is needed for this deal! new piece cost abt 550S$

with less than S$300, u can easily get a nikon 70-210 second hand (not too sure abt brand new prices now)

but these 2 above lens dont hve veri wide openings. ia bt f4 to f5+ only

If U don't mind a second stuff, i'll still suggest that u get the orginal above 3rd party. As in telephoto sharpnest is veri important to make the pict real good
